/* CSS Document */
*{ margin:0; padding:0;}
img{ border:none;}
ul{ list-style:none;}
a{ text-decoration:none;color:#000;}
a:hover{ color: #354248;}
.clear{ clear:both;}
body{ background:url(../images/bj.gif) repeat-x;font-size:12px; font-family: "宋体"; text-align:center;color:#4d4b4b;}

#main{ width:987px; margin:0 auto; background:#fff;}
.Top{width:987px;  background:url(../images/007.jpg) repeat-x;}
.Logo{float:left; margin-left:40px;}
.phone{width:199px; height:74px; float:right; background:url(../images/003.gif) no-repeat; margin:5px 30px 0 0;}
.Top span{line-height:33px; text-align:right; display:block; margin-right:20px;}

.Nav{ width:987px; height:48px; background:url(../images/menubg.gif) repeat-x;}
.Nav ul li{float:left; width:98px; line-height:48px; background:url(../images/menuline.gif) no-repeat right center;}
.Nav ul li a{color:#fff; font-size:14px;}
.Nav ul li.None_bg{background:none;}
.Barnner{width:987px;}
#Content{width:987px; margin-top:10px;}
.Left_col{width:733px; float:left;}
.Right_col{width:254px; float:right;}

/*左*/
.abstruct{width:717px; text-align:left; margin:0 auto;border:1px solid #E4E4E4;}
.abstruct h2{font-size:14px; height:30px; text-indent:25px;line-height:30px; background:url(../images/tit_bg.jpg) no-repeat;font-family:"新宋体"; color:#000;}
.abstruct h2 span{float:right; margin-right:25px; line-height:30px;}
.abstruct h2 span a{color:#898989; font-size:12px; font-weight:normal;}
.abstruct_list img{margin:10px 10px 0 5px; float:left; padding:1px; border:1px solid #B5B5B5;}
.abstruct_list{width:717px; margin:0 auto; clear:both;}
.abstruct_list h4{font-size:14px; line-height:30px; text-indent:14px; padding:5px 0;color:#000;}
.abstruct_list p{line-height:22px; padding:5px 10px; text-indent:24px; }
.abstruct_list p span{float:right; margin:0 30px 0 0;}
.abstruct_list p span a{ color:#155d8f;}
.abstruct_list p span a:hover{border-bottom:1px  solid #05499c; color:#05499c;}

.New_list{width:717px; text-align:left; margin:10px auto 0;}
.New_list h2{background:url(../images/tit_bg.jpg) no-repeat; font-size:14px; color:#000; text-indent:25px; height:30px; color:#000;line-height:30px; font-family:"新宋体"; padding:5px 0;}
.New_list h2 span{float:right; margin-right:25px; line-height:30px;}
.New_list h2 span a{color:#898989; font-size:12px; font-weight:normal;}
.New_list_l{width:351px; float:left;border:1px solid #E4E4E4;}
.New_list_R{width:351px; float:right;border:1px solid #E4E4E4;}

.Newlist{width:340px;padding:10px 0;}
.Newlist ul li{line-height:25px; height:25px; }
.Newlist ul li a{padding-left:20px; margin-left:10px; background:url(../images/d9.gif) left center no-repeat;}
.Newlist ul li a:hover{color:#05499c; text-decoration: underline ;}
.Scroll{width:717px; margin:10px auto 0;border:1px solid #E4E4E4;}
#democ{overflow:hidden;height:170;width:670px; margin:5px auto 5px;}
.Scroll h2{font-size:14px; height:30px; text-indent:25px;line-height:31px; text-align:left; background:url(../images/tit_bg.jpg) no-repeat;font-family:"新宋体"; color:#000;}
.Scroll h2 span{float:right; margin-right:25px; line-height:30px;}
.Scroll h2 span a{color:#898989; font-size:12px; font-weight:normal;}
/*左*/

/*右*/
.Turns{width:245px;border:1px solid #E4E4E4;}
.New{width:245px; margin:10px auto  0; text-align:left;border:1px solid #E4E4E4;}
.New h2{background:url(../images/tit_bg.jpg) no-repeat; font-size:14px; color:#000; text-indent:25px; height:30px; color:#000;line-height:30px; font-family:"新宋体"; padding:5px 0;}
.New h2 span{float:right; margin-right:25px; line-height:30px;}
.New  h2 span a{color:#898989; font-size:12px; font-weight:normal;}
.New ul li{line-height:25px; height:25px; }
.New ul li a{padding-left:20px; margin-left:10px; background:url(../images/d9.gif) left center no-repeat;}
.New ul li a:hover{color:#05499c; text-decoration: underline ;}

.relation{width:245px; margin:0 auto; text-align:left;border:1px solid #E4E4E4;}
.relation h2{background:url(../images/tit_bg.jpg) no-repeat; font-size:14px; color:#000; text-indent:25px; height:30px; color:#000;line-height:30px; font-family:"新宋体"; padding:5px 0;}
.relation h2 span{float:right; margin-right:25px; line-height:30px;}
.relation h2 span a{color:#898989; font-size:12px; font-weight:normal;}
.relation p{line-height:20px; padding:0 10px;}
.relation p a:hover{color:#05499c;border-bottom:1px  solid #05499c;}
/*右*/

.Footer{border-top:30px solid #276cbc; width:987px; margin:15px auto 0;}
.Footer p{line-height:25px;}
.Footer span{margin:15px auto; display:block;}
.Footer span a:hover{border-bottom:1px  solid #05499c; color:#05499c;}